The Position
This position performs lead work over subordinate Corrections Officers or other specialized work in the care, custody and control of inmates.

Directs subordinate Corrections Officers or performs other specialized work involving the custody, supervisions and non-professional counseling of inmates on an assigned shift. Ensures security is maintained within an assigned area. 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: 1. Exercise care, custody, and control over inmates
2. Apply physical force and intervention when appropriate and necessary
3. Direct the work of subordinate officers
4. Perform physically demanding tasks, e.g. running, physical control of inmates
5. Reach, bend, stoop, pull, push, kneel, lift, climb, and grasp 6. Be mobile over all types of physical surfaces and levels
7. Spend prolonged periods of time standing or walking
8. Spend prolonged periods of time working indoors as well as outdoors in all weather conditions
9. Work all shifts and posts (except those that require an active PA driver's license or equivalent) 10. Operate basic office equipment 11. Maintain an active PA driver's license or equivalent that is specific to the class and type of vehicle to be operated pursuant to post requirements 12. Work mandatory overtime in compliance with provisions of the Collective Bargaining Agreement, with little or no advance notice, whether on or off duty at the time of notification 13.
Maintain regular and reliable attendance 14. Use and maintain various equipment and tools of the corrections profession 15. Properly wear all portions of assigned uniform 16. Effectively communicate verbally and in writing 17. Establish and maintain effective working relationships 18. Hear and identify sounds (voices, whistle, buzzer, lock release, scuffling, sudden quiet) 19. Visually observe inmates' activities 20. Administer emergency medical assistance to inmates and staff 21.
Provide in service and on the job training 22. Attend and participate in all mandatory training and/or testing 23. Maintain weapons qualifications in accordance with DOC Policy 5.1.1, Section 7 24. Travel as required
